Output d016d6dcea29f60431a2061e62135b6821b46f5d9dc2ec86e2a2f0cc7e6960f6:59

value
275722960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a632a37e802bbd1914a143248ab1f76c3f2794eb OP_EQUAL
address
MP3w4i5WGXvdAXDLdTZ29YUkqyh19Pwc4P
transaction
d016d6dcea29f60431a2061e62135b6821b46f5d9dc2ec86e2a2f0cc7e6960f6
spent
true